From 15ad949da6cca000e505d978928b430413ec67af Mon Sep 17 00:00:00 2001
From: ikmkj <1@qq,com>
Date: Sat, 2 Aug 2025 17:18:47 +0800
Subject: [PATCH] =?UTF-8?q?refactor(biji-houdaun):=20=E8=B0=83=E6=95=B4?=
=?UTF-8?q?=E7=AB=AF=E5=8F=A3=E5=B9=B6=E4=BC=98=E5=8C=96=E5=81=A5=E5=BA=B7?=
=?UTF-8?q?=E6=A3=80=E6=9F=A5=E5=92=8C=E8=B7=A8=E5=9F=9F=E9=85=8D=E7=BD=AE?=
=?UTF-8?q?-=20=E5=B0=86=E5=BA=94=E7=94=A8=E7=AB=AF=E5=8F=A3=E4=BB=8E8083?=
=?UTF-8?q?=20=E6=94=B9=E4=B8=BA8084=20-=20=E6=9B=B4=E6=96=B0=E5=81=A5?=
=?UTF-8?q?=E5=BA=B7=E6=A3=80=E6=9F=A5=20URL=20=E4=BB=A5=E5=8C=B9=E9=85=8D?=
=?UTF-8?q?=E6=96=B0=E7=AB=AF=E5=8F=A3=20-=20=E5=9C=A8=20pom.xml=20?=
=?UTF-8?q?=E4=B8=AD=E6=8C=87=E5=AE=9A=E9=95=9C=E5=83=8F=E5=90=8D=E7=A7=B0?=
=?UTF-8?q?=20-=20=E4=BF=AE=E6=94=B9=E8=B7=A8=E5=9F=9F=E9=85=8D=E7=BD=AE?=
=?UTF-8?q?=EF=BC=8C=E4=BD=BF=E7=94=A8=20allowedOriginPatterns=20=E5=85=81?=
=?UTF-8?q?=E8=AE=B8=E6=89=80=E6=9C=89=E6=9D=A5=E6=BA=90?=
MIME-Version: 1.0
Content-Type: text/plain; charset=UTF-8
Content-Transfer-Encoding: 8bit
---
biji-houdaun/pom.xml | 2 ++
.../src/main/java/com/test/bijihoudaun/config/WebConfig.java | 2 +-
biji-houdaun/src/main/java/com/test/docker/Dockerfile | 4 ++--
3 files changed, 5 insertions(+), 3 deletions(-)
diff --git a/biji-houdaun/pom.xml b/biji-houdaun/pom.xml
index 0e21083..375ca2a 100644
--- a/biji-houdaun/pom.xml
+++ b/biji-houdaun/pom.xml
@@ -144,6 +144,8 @@
1.2.2
http://127.0.0.1:2375
+
+ ${project.artifactId}:${project.version}
src/main/java/com/test/docker
diff --git a/biji-houdaun/src/main/java/com/test/bijihoudaun/config/WebConfig.java b/biji-houdaun/src/main/java/com/test/bijihoudaun/config/WebConfig.java
index 453e034..b64ded3 100644
--- a/biji-houdaun/src/main/java/com/test/bijihoudaun/config/WebConfig.java
+++ b/biji-houdaun/src/main/java/com/test/bijihoudaun/config/WebConfig.java
@@ -11,7 +11,7 @@ public class WebConfig implements WebMvcConfigurer {
@Override
public void addCorsMappings(CorsRegistry registry) {
registry.addMapping("/**")
- .allowedOrigins("http://localhost:5173") // 明确指定前端来源
+ .allowedOriginPatterns("*") // 使用allowedOriginPatterns
.allowedMethods("*")
.allowedHeaders("*")
.allowCredentials(true) // 允许凭证
diff --git a/biji-houdaun/src/main/java/com/test/docker/Dockerfile b/biji-houdaun/src/main/java/com/test/docker/Dockerfile
index 63c1b44..1d6d4e0 100644
--- a/biji-houdaun/src/main/java/com/test/docker/Dockerfile
+++ b/biji-houdaun/src/main/java/com/test/docker/Dockerfile
@@ -30,11 +30,11 @@ ENV SPRING_PROFILES_ACTIVE=test \
JAVA_OPTS="-Xmx512m -XX:MaxRAMPercentage=75"
# 暴露应用端口
-EXPOSE 8083
+EXPOSE 8084
# 添加健康检查
HEALTHCHECK --interval=30s --timeout=3s \
- CMD wget --quiet --tries=1 --spider http://localhost:8083/actuator/health || exit 1
+ CMD wget --quiet --tries=1 --spider http://localhost:8084/actuator/health || exit 1
# 启动应用 (使用exec形式支持JVM参数)
ENTRYPOINT exec java $JAVA_OPTS -jar app.jar